Common Genie Garage Door Problems We Solve in Atlanta

  • SilentMax 1200 logic board corrosion. Atlanta’s humid subtropical climate pushes moisture into opener housings faster than in drier Southern metros. We regularly find SilentMax 1200 boards with trace corrosion causing phantom operation or refusal to close — especially in unventilated garages in Gwinnett and Cobb counties where summer humidity lingers for days.
  • ChainDrive 550 premature chain stretch. The heavy two-car doors common in 1990s–2000s North Fulton subdivisions put serious load on Genie chain drives. After Atlanta’s periodic ice storms strain the system — homeowners forcing frozen doors open — we see chains stretched beyond adjustment range, often within 5–7 years instead of the expected 10–15.
  • Intellicode remote sync loss after lightning strikes. Atlanta’s summer thunderstorms are notorious. A single nearby strike can scramble the rolling-code memory between Genie openers and remotes. We carry replacement remotes and can reprogram systems on-site, usually in under 20 minutes.
  • StealthDrive 750 belt failure at the crimp. The belt drives on these quiet units snap at the crimp point when tracks are out of level — and Atlanta’s expansive red clay keeps them that way. We see this pattern repeatedly in Smyrna and Kennesaw, where seasonal soil movement creates binding points that stress the belt with every cycle.
  • Safety sensor misalignment from slab shifts. This is the Atlanta-specific headache that franchise techs miss. Clay soil expansion can shift garage floors over an inch, knocking Genie Safe-T-Beam sensors out of alignment. We check and reset sensor brackets on every spring and opener call to prevent the callback loop.

Genie Service in Atlanta: What Local Conditions Mean for Your Equipment

Atlanta’s red piedmont clay swells when wet and shrinks in drought — a cycle that never stops working on garage floor slabs. In newer North Fulton homes off roads like McGinnis Ferry and Windward Parkway, we’ve measured slab shifts exceeding an inch between spring and fall — a common reason homeowners need North Atlanta Genie service. For Genie owners, this isn’t abstract geology. Every time that slab moves, it tweaks the door track geometry, stresses the opener mounting, and — most commonly — knocks the Safe-T-Beam sensors out of parallel. The opener flashes twice and refuses to close. Homeowners replace remotes, reset the unit, call for service again in six weeks.

We train our techs to treat sensor bracket alignment as recurring maintenance tied to seasonal rainfall, not a one-time fix. Genie Service Pricing in Atlanta

Here’s what Genie repair and installation costs in the Atlanta market. Every job starts with a free, on-site estimate — no charge to look, no pressure to proceed.

Service Price Range
Spring Repair $180–$340
Cable Repair $130–$250
Opener Repair $120–$320
Opener Installation $250–$550
Panel Replacement $250–$500
Track Realignment $120–$240
Roller Replacement $110–$220
New Door Installation $700–$2,200
Garage Door Repair (general) $150–$600

What drives cost: parts (OEM vs. aftermarket), door size and weight, accessibility, and whether we’re correcting secondary damage from a prior forced opening. A SilentMax 1200 board replacement in a standard-height garage runs toward the lower end; a StealthDrive 750 install with track realignment after clay soil shift hits higher.
